#bdc404 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bdc404 is composed of 74.1% red, 76.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 98%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 62.2 degrees, a saturation of 96% and a lightness of 39.2%. #bdc404 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ff08 with #7b8900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#bdc404 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bdc404 has RGB values of R:189, G:196,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0.04, M:0, Y:0.98,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12436484.

Shades and Tints of #bdc404
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fefff0 is the lightest one.
